Tried this morning with a fresh install: Nothing worked. No background processes or apps were running except for Steam and the game itself. I also tried turning off Windows Defender temporarily.
Game crash about 5 min into playing.
Event logger shows an event occurring at the time of the crash but is unable to give specific information: Event ID 5858 which is a general WMI error. It has no details attached: fully blank except for event id number, time. Unknown process, unknown cause.
Yes, I tried increasing the paging file size. Started with your size suggestions and then tried Herbert's Youtube video suggestion (calculated for my PC Ram 32gb set to 1.5x)
Still had an error-though a different kind: A game freeze and not full crash. Had to manually stop the game.
